Since our founding in 1998, we have stood up against short-sighted development — and this mission is as urgent today as when we started.
- A large data center in Pima County was proposed this past summer with little public input. More resource-intensive data center proposals are expected in the year ahead.
- Ironwood Forest National Monument, celebrating its 25th anniversary this year, is threatened by mining interests that could reduce the monument’s boundaries.
- The West Option of Interstate 11 through Avra Valley is still moving forward.
- Poorly configured housing developments and transmission line projects continue to advance on our region’s most sensitive habitat areas.
